Instagram Rolls Out AI-Powered Reels Dubbing in Multiple Indian Languages, Adds New Local Fonts

Instagram has begun rolling out its AI-powered Reels translation and dubbing feature across India, alongside new Indian language fonts for creators. The features were first announced in November 2025 during Meta’s exclusive “House of Instagram” event in Mumbai and are now becoming available to users nationwide.

Reels AI Translation Now Supports More Indian Languages

Powered by Meta AI, Instagram now allows creators to translate and dub their Instagram and Facebook Reels into five additional Indian languages. These include Bengali, Tamil, Telugu, Kannada, and Marathi.

This way creators can make their content more accessible to diverse audiences across India while also extending their global reach.

The Reels dubbing and lip-sync feature currently supports the following languages –

  • English
  • Hindi
  • Spanish
  • Portuguese
  • Bengali
  • Tamil
  • Telugu
  • Kannada
  • Marathi

Meta says the tool is designed to preserve the creator’s original voice and tone during translation. It also includes a lip-sync feature that matches the translated audio with mouth movements, helping maintain a natural and realistic visual experience.

New Indian Fonts Coming to Instagram Edits

Alongside Reels translation, Meta is introducing new fonts that support Devanagari and Bengali-Assamese scripts. These fonts allow creators to style text and captions in Indian languages such as Hindi, Marathi, Bengali, and Assamese. The update is set to roll out on Android devices in the coming days.

How to use the new Indian fonts on Instagram?

To access the new fonts, creators can follow these steps –

  • Open the editing timeline and select “Text” from the bottom toolbar.
  • Tap the “Aa” icon to view the available fonts.
  • Devices set to Devanagari or Bengali-Assamese scripts will show these fonts by default.
  • Other users can swipe down in the “all fonts” tab to filter fonts by language.

Meta noted that these updates are part of a series of new features launched over the past month to support creators. Recent additions to Meta’s creator tools include options to restyle photos and videos in Instagram Stories, make edits using Meta AI, bulk edit captions, reverse videos, use lip-sync to animate photos and access more than 400 additional sound effects.

Availability

Reels translation, dubbing, and lip-sync features are rolling out starting today across India. The new Indian language fonts will begin arriving on Android devices in the coming days.
